Marking further forward steps in the housing scheme of the "Singapore Harbour Board, two new blocks of modern coolie. lines are now being constructed at 1 cost of approximately $15,000.
They will provide housing for over 430 employees,
Adjoining the old blocks, close
to the offices of the Harbour Board, the new buildings are of three storeys, with large dormi- tories from the first floor upwards -each floor with accommodation for 80 coolles.
On the ground Coor, in the place 83 1/2 of dormitories, there will be large

There were sellers at 1/2.31/32 up to December, buyers at 1/3 for any delivery.
US. DOLLARS
Some business was done during the early part of the morning at 22 15/16 for near delivery
The market closed at 1 p.m. with sell- ers at 22.7/8 for near and for- ward, buyers at 22:15/16 for Cash. SHANGHAI DOLLARS Business was done early in the morning at 427.3/4 but later the rate gradually receded to 425. The market closed at 1'p.m, with sell- -ers at 424.1/2, buyers at 425.

Business reported today was not quite on the same scale as yester- day but prices are being fairly well maintained.
